Ferdinand Bordewijk was born in Amsterdam and studied law in Leiden. After graduation he worked at a Rotterdam law firm.

His first published work was a volume of poetry titled Paddestoelen ("Mushrooms") under the pen-name Ton Ven. It was not particularly well received.

His breakthrough came with the short novels Blokken ("Blocks", 1931), Knorrende Beesten ("Growling Animals", 1933) and Bint (1934), and two longer works Rood paleis ("Red Palace", 1936) and Karakter ("Character", 1938).

His style, which is terse and symbolic, is considered magic realism. He was awarded the P.C. Hooftprijs in 1953 and the Constantijn Huygens award in 1957.
